BlackArch Linux is an Arch-based GNU/Linux distribution for pentesters and
security researchers. The BlackArch package repository is compatible with
existing Arch installs.

Here is our website: http://www.blackarch.org/

Here are some of BlackArch's features:

  - Support for i686 and x86_64 architectures
  - Over 600 tools (constantly increasing)
  - Modular package groups
  - A live ISO with multiple window managers, including dwm, Fluxbox, Openbox,
    Awesome, wmii, i3, and Spectrwm.
  - An installer with the ability to build from source.

Soon we will release:

  - ARM support
  - Documentation for all tools

We are also releasing a tool to fetch and search exploit archives called
sploitctl[0].
